Digipak packaging with slipcase. Disc 1: Tracks 1 & 2 recorded at Studio One, Atlanta, GA. Originally released on the "Elf" LP (Epic, 1972). Track 3 recorded at The Manor Studios, Oxfordshire, UK. Mixed at Kingsway Recorders, London, UK. Originally released on the "Trying To Burn The Sun" LP (MGM, 1975). Track 4 recorded at Musicland Studios, Munich, DE. Originally released on the "Ritchie Blackmore's Rainbow" LP (Oyster/Polydor, 1975). Track 5 recorded at Musicland Studios, Munich, DE. Originally released on the "Rising" LP (Oyster/Polydor, 1976). Track 6 recorded at Le Chateau, Herouville, FR. Originally released on the "Long Live Rock 'N' Roll" LP (Polydor, 1978). Tracks 7-9 recorded at Criteria Recording Studios, Miami, FL. Additional recording at Studio Ferber, Paris, FR. Originally released on the "Heaven And Hell" LP (Warner Bros., 1980). Tracks 10-12 recorded at The Record Plant, Los Angeles, CA. Originally released on the "Mob Rules" LP (Warner Bros, 1981). Track 13 recorded at Rockfield Studios, Monmouth, Wales, UK. Mixed at Musicland, Munich, DE. Originally released on the "Dehumanizer" LP (Reprise, 1992). Track 14 recorded live at Seattle Center Arena, Seattle, WA (4/23/82 & 4/24/82), County Convention Center, Dallas, TX (5/12/82), Convention Center, San Antonio, TX (5/13/82) with The Record Plant Mobile. Mixed at The Record Plant, Los Angeles, CA. Originally released on the "Live Evil" LP (Warner Bros., 1982). Track 15 recorded live at The San Diego Sports Arena, San Diego, CA (12/6/85) by LE Mobile. Mixed at Record Plant, Hollywood, CA; Amigo Studios, North Hollywood, CA; Sound City, Van Nuys, CA. Originally released on the the "Intermission" LP (Warner Bros., 1986). Disc 2: Tracks 1-5 recorded at Sound City, Can Nuys, CA. Originally released on the "Holy Diver" LP (Warner Bros., 1983). Tracks 6-8 recorded at Caribou Ranch, Nederland, CO. Originally released on the "The Last In Line" LP (Warner Bros., 1984). Tracks 9 & 10 recorded at Rumbo Recorders, Canoga Park, CA, & Sound City, Van Nuys, CA. Originally released on the "Sacred Heart" LP (Warner Bros., 1985). Tracks 11 & 12 recorded at Village Recorder. West Los Angeles, CA. Mixed at Record Plant, Hollywood, CA. Originally released on the "Dream Evil" LP (Warner Bros., 1987). Track 13 recorded at Granny's House, Reno, NV. Mixed at Battery Studios, London, England. Originally released on the "Lock Up The Wolves" LP (Warner Bros., 1990). Track 14 recorded at Rumbo Recorders, Canoga Park, CA. Mixed at Record Plant, Hollywood, CA. Originally released on the "Strange Highways" LP (Warner Bros., 1994).
